I'm no expert but I'm a SE driver and at the recent briefing we were given, we were told that the new lines will be Thameslink only. We will never use them. That's when it dawned on me that SE passengers are being sold a pup.
Do you think that most normal commuters have any idea of the disruption they'll face for the next few years? For instance how many, I wonder realize that no Charing Cross services will stop at London Bridge, (up or down) for 18 months?
But the point is, two of these lines will be dedicated to Thameslink only, which is a massive boost for them poor old SE passengers will be stuck with the same old two lines they have now. Massive pain for not much gain as far as I can see.
